About Kogarah 2217

The size of Kogarah is approximately 2.7 square kilometres. It has 14 parks covering nearly 14.7% of total area. The population of Kogarah in 2016 was 15124 people. By 2021 the population was 16416 showing a population growth of 8.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Kogarah is 30-39 years. Households in Kogarah are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Kogarah work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 48.40% of the homes in Kogarah were owner-occupied compared with 48.30% in 2016.

Kogarah has 10,527 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Kogarah have seen a 60.09%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 17.83% increase. As at 30 November 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Kogarah is $1,921,937 while the median value for Units is $742,224.
  • Houses have a median rent of $700 while Units have a median rent of $680.
